Horse Rider in African Art
Discover the captivating world of equestrian artistry with Horse Rider in African Art, a remarkable book published by ACC Art Books in 2011. This hardback edition spans an impressive 384 pages and showcases a diverse array of African art that celebrates the horse and its rider. From the intricate Epa masks and Yoruba divination cups to the striking Dogon sculptures and Senufo carvings, this book offers a rich visual journey through the cultural significance of horses in African traditions.
